#da98d0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#da98d0 is composed of 85.5% red, 59.6% green and 81.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 30.3% magenta, 4.6% yellow and 14.5% black. It has a hue angle of 309.1 degrees, a saturation of 47.1% and a lightness of 72.5%. #da98d0 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#b531a1.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

Shades and Tints of #da98d0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0c040b is the darkest color, while #fefdf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#da98d0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bab8b9 is the less saturated color, while #fa78e7 is the most saturated one.
